Fashion Journalism & Editorial Direction
Vogue College of FashionAbout this course
The programme is situated within the fashion media portfolio of the college that also includes master’s courses in Creative Direction for Fashion Media. Students on MA Fashion Journalism & Editorial Direction will share some taught sessions and projects with the other fashion media masters in order to nurture collaboration and to ensure that students acquire a holistic understanding of fashion media industries.
The purpose of the programme is to provide opportunities for you to become an effective practitioner in your chosen field within fashion media. The course aims to develop key transferable skills in communication, critical thinking, reflation as well as project management in preparing you to innovate and push the boundaries as a fashion storyteller, media business leader, or visual communicator.
Vogue College of Fashion has a strong focus on preparation for industry. The programme aims to support an effective transition from study to employment, linking theory, and academic study to industry practice. You will become familiar with real industry situations that will allow you to continue to advance your knowledge and understanding and to develop new skills to a high level after graduation. During the course, you also have an opportunity to complete 4-week relevant work experience as part of your professional development.
